Qué son los Core Web Vitals

Todo lo que necesitas saber sobre los Core Web Vitals para acelerar y destacar.

Arjen Karel Core Web Vitals Consultant
Arjen Karel - linkedin
Last update: 2026-02-08

Los Core Web Vitals - en resumen

Los Core Web Vitals no son simplemente unas métricas opcionales. Son el estándar de oro que Google utiliza para evaluar el rendimiento de carga, interactividad y estabilidad visual de tu sitio web. Las 3 métricas que componen los Core Web Vitals son: Largest Contentful Paint (LCP), Interaction to Next Paint (INP) y Cumulative Layout Shift (CLS). Google califica los Core Web Vitals de tu sitio como Good, Needs Improvement o Poor.

Aprobarlos puede ser la diferencia entre el éxito y la mediocridad, porque si no estás optimizando para estas métricas, básicamente le estás diciendo a tus usuarios que no te importa su experiencia online.

¿Listo para aprender, acelerar y destacar? Vamos a dominar estas métricas.

¿Qué son los Core Web Vitals?

Los Core Web Vitals de Google son tres métricas en constante evolución (Largest Contentful, Interaction to Next Paint y Cumulative Layout Shift) que miden la user experience de un sitio web. Estas métricas se centran en 3 aspectos reales (o de campo) de la user experience:

  • carga: qué tan rápido se carga el contenido de la página
  • interactividad: qué tan rápido puede el navegador responder a la entrada del usuario
  • estabilidad: qué tan (in)estable es el contenido mientras se carga en el navegador.

Aprobar los Core Web Vitals

A cada una de las métricas de los Core Web Vitals se le asigna una calificación de Good, Needs Improvement o Poor según los umbrales creados por Google. Para aprobar los Core Web Vitals, al menos el 75% de tus visitantes necesitan tener una puntuación 'good' en LCP, INP y CLS en el conjunto de datos Google CrUX a nivel de URL. Si los datos a nivel de URL no están disponibles, Google puede recurrir a datos a nivel de grupo de URLs o incluso a nivel de origen.


Good Needs Improvement Poor
Largest Contentful Paint < 2500ms 2500ms - 4000ms > 4000+ms
Interaction to Next Paint < 200ms 200ms - 500ms > 500ms
Cumulative layout Shift < 0.1 0.1-0.25 > 2.5


Una mirada más profunda a las métricas de los Core Web Vitals

Veamos más de cerca las 3 métricas actuales de los Core Web Vitals y cuál es su propósito exactamente:

Largest Contentful Paint (LCP) - Carga

La métrica Largest Contentful Paint (LCP) representa qué tan rápido se está cargando tu sitio.

El elemento LCP en sí es el elemento individual más grande con 'contenido' que se ha pintado en la parte visible de la pantalla. Con contenido significa que no cualquier elemento puede convertirse en un candidato a LCP. No, el elemento necesita tener algún contenido significativo. La definición esta vez es bastante estricta: los candidatos a LCP que se consideran son: imágenes, bloques de texto o videos que son visibles en el viewport, relativos al momento en que el usuario navegó por primera vez a la página.

El valor del Largest Contentful Paint (LCP) es el tiempo en milisegundos entre la solicitud de la página y el momento en que el elemento con contenido más grande se muestra en la parte visible de la pantalla web (above the fold).

El Largest Contentful Paint (LCP) se eligió porque se centra en la user experience del visitante. Cuando ocurre el LCP, se puede asumir que el visitante piensa que la página ha terminado de cargar (aunque puede que no sea así en absoluto). El LCP fue creado para responder a la pregunta: ' [url=https://calendar.perfplanet.com/2019/developing-the-largest-contentful-paint-metric/]¿Cuándo es visible el contenido de una página?[/url]'.


Interaction to Next Paint (INP) - Interactividad

El Interaction to Next Paint (INP) representa la interactividad de tu sitio. La métrica mide qué tan rápido puede el navegador actualizar el diseño después de una interacción con una página web.

El valor del Interaction to Next Paint es la diferencia de tiempo entre cada interacción del usuario y el cambio final de presentación en la página. La más lenta de todas las interacciones (o el percentil 98) determinará la métrica final del Interaction to Next Paint (INP).

El INP es un valor de campo puro y no puede ser medido por herramientas de laboratorio como Lighthouse porque requiere entrada real del usuario. En Lighthouse la métrica Total Blocking Time correlaciona bastante bien con el Interaction to Next Paint. Aunque el INP suele ser (mucho) menor que el Total Blocking Time, mejorar el TBT también mejorará el INP.

Cumulative Layout Shift (CLS) - Estabilidad visual

El Cumulative Layout Shift (CLS) representa la parte de estabilidad visual de los Core Web Vitals. El Cumulative Layout Shift (CLS) mide los movimientos inesperados de elementos en la página mientras el contenido se renderiza o se muestra nuevo contenido en la página.

El valor del CLS se basa en 2 'fracciones'. La fracción de impacto y la fracción de distancia. Cuando un elemento es visualmente 'inestable', cambiará sus dimensiones causando que otro contenido se desplace. La distancia es el número de píxeles relativo al viewport. El impacto es el tamaño de los elementos afectados relativo al viewport.

¿Por qué importan los Core Web Vitals?

Ahora que sabes qué son los Core Web Vitals, la siguiente pregunta es: "¿Por qué debería importarme los Core Web Vitals?". Esta es una gran pregunta.

  • User Experience mejorada. Los Core Web Vitals impactan directamente en cómo los usuarios interactúan con tu sitio web. Al optimizar estas métricas, puedes proporcionar una experiencia más rápida, receptiva y visualmente estable para tus clientes. Esto lleva a: Mayor engagement y tiempo en tu sitio, menores tasas de rebote y mayores tasas de conversión (fuente: [url=https://web.dev/case-studies/vitals-business-impact]Google[/url]).
  • Search Engine Optimization (SEO). Google ha convertido los Core Web Vitals en un [url=https://developers.google.com/search/blog/2020/11/timing-for-page-experience]factor de posicionamiento[/url] en su algoritmo de búsqueda. Esto significa: Mejores Core Web Vitals pueden llevar a mejores posiciones en los motores de búsqueda, mayor visibilidad en los resultados de búsqueda y más tráfico orgánico a tu sitio web
  • Rendimiento móvil. Con el uso creciente de smartphones para compras e investigación online, los Core Web Vitals son cruciales para el rendimiento móvil: el 70% de las personas usan smartphones para investigar productos antes de comprar y el [url=https://www.thinkwithgoogle.com/marketing-strategies/app-and-mobile/negative-mobile-experience-statistics/]62%[/url] tiene más probabilidades de hacer negocios con empresas que tienen sitios web optimizados para móviles.
  • Ventaja competitiva. Al priorizar los Core Web Vitals, puedes: Adelantarte a competidores que pueden estar descuidando estas métricas, proporcionar una user experience superior en comparación con otros negocios de tu industria y potencialmente capturar cuota de mercado de sitios web más lentos, menos receptivos o menos estables.
  • Otros. Además de las ventajas anteriores, los Core Web Vitals están bastante bien documentados (y eso es único para un [url=https://developers.google.com/search/docs/appearance/page-experience]factor de posicionamiento[/url] conocido de Google). Si usas Google Ads obtendrás una [url=https://support.google.com/google-ads/answer/6167130]puntuación de anuncio mejorada[/url]. Esto significa que puedes comprar tus anuncios más baratos y finalmente aprobar los Core Web Vitals es uno de los prerrequisitos para el cuadro de Top Stories de Google.

Medir los Core Web Vitals

Dado que los Core Web Vitals se centran en 3 aspectos reales (o de campo) de la user experience, solo pueden medirse con datos de campo. Las pruebas sintéticas o de laboratorio como Lighthouse pueden proporcionar información sobre por qué tu página es lenta, pero NO miden los Core Web Vitals.

Datos CrUX

Los Core Web Vitals son medidos por Google y se registran en el [url=https://developer.chrome.com/docs/crux/]conjunto de datos CrUX[/url]. CrUX es el conjunto de datos oficial del programa [url=https://web.dev/vitals/]Web Vitals[/url]. Hay varias formas de acceder al conjunto de datos:

  1. El [url=https://web.dev/chrome-ux-report-data-studio-dashboard/]Panel CrUX[/url] es un panel de Data Studio que te permite consultar y visualizar datos CrUX en un panel interactivo, así como exportar informes PDF.
  2. [url=https://developer.chrome.com/docs/crux/bigquery/]CrUX en BigQuery[/url] proporciona una base de datos de acceso público con todos los datos a nivel de origen recopilados por CrUX. Es posible consultar todos y cada uno de los orígenes para los que se recopilan datos, analizar cualquier métrica que CrUX soporte y filtrar por todas las dimensiones disponibles. Los histogramas completos de métricas se almacenan en las tablas de BigQuery permitiendo la visualización de distribuciones de rendimiento, incluyendo métricas experimentales.
  3. La [url=https://developer.chrome.com/docs/crux/api/]API de CrUX[/url] proporciona acceso programático a los datos de CrUX por página u origen, y puede filtrarse adicionalmente por tipo de dispositivo, tipo de conexión efectiva y métricas.
  4. [url=https://pagespeed.web.dev/]PageSpeed Insights[/url] usa CrUX para presentar datos de rendimiento de usuarios reales junto con oportunidades de rendimiento impulsadas por [url=https://developer.chrome.com/docs/lighthouse/overview/]Lighthouse[/url].

CoreDash RUM data

Datos RUM

Los datos RUM se recopilan mediante Real User Monitoring. Los datos RUM son lo mejor después del conjunto de datos CrUX. El conjunto de datos CrUX es altamente anónimo y no se presta para ser analizado de manera detallada. Los datos CrUX también tienen 28 días de retraso. Por eso muchos profesionales de Core Web Vitals confían en [url=https://coredash.app]Real User Metrics[/url]. Al igual que los datos CrUX, los datos de usuarios reales se utilizan para medir los Core Web Vitals.

CoreDash RUM data

Lighthouse

Lighthouse es una herramienta potente. Pero entiende esto: ¡Lighthouse no mide los Core Web Vitals! Lighthouse es una herramienta de laboratorio (LAB). Lighthouse realiza un análisis bajo circunstancias específicas. No navega entre páginas, no almacena recursos en caché, no interactúa con el sitio web y no simula circunstancias de la vida real.

Sin embargo, Lighthouse es una gran herramienta y si se usa correctamente te dirá mucho sobre los problemas de Core Web Vitals en una página.

La mejor forma de ejecutar un análisis de Lighthouse es a través de [url=https://pagespeed.web.dev/]PageSpeed Insights[/url] desde tu navegador o mediante la [url=https://github.com/GoogleChrome/lighthouse]herramienta de línea de comandos de Lighthouse[/url].

lighthouse audit

Cómo mejorar los Core Web Vitals

Los Core Web Vitals son un conjunto de métricas en constante evolución y mejorarlos no es algo que se haga una sola vez. Para mantenerse por delante de los Core Web Vitals, los sitios deben incorporar una buena estrategia de optimización de velocidad de página en su proceso de desarrollo y mantenimiento. Esto incluye un seguimiento continuo del rendimiento e implementar pequeñas mejoras de forma constante.

Los 3 Core Web Vitals interactúan entre sí y mejorar uno a menudo tiene un efecto positivo o incluso negativo en los demás. Las guías son un gran punto de partida para entender y mejorar cada uno de los Core Web Vitals individualmente:

  • [url=/core-web-vitals/largest-contentful-paint] Mejorar el Largest Contentful Paint[/url]
  • [url=/core-web-vitals/interaction-to-next-paint] Mejorar el Interaction to Next Paint[/url]
  • [url=/core-web-vitals/cumulative-layout-shift] Mejorar el Cumulative Layout Shift[/url]

Google page experience y Core Web Vitals

Los Core Web Vitals son un subconjunto de la puntuación de page experience de Google. Page experience es un conjunto de señales que miden cómo los usuarios perciben la experiencia de interactuar con una página web más allá de su valor informativo puro, tanto en dispositivos móviles como de escritorio.

Puedes encontrar los datos de Page Experience y Core Web Vitals de tu sitio en la sección 'Experience' de tu cuenta de Google Search Console.

Informe de Page Experience
Core Web Vitals

Urgent Fix Required?

Google Search Console failing? I offer rapid-response auditing to identify the failure point within 48 hours.

Request Urgent Audit >>

  • 48hr Turnaround
  • Rapid Response
  • Failure Identification

Tus preguntas sobre Core Web Vitals respondidas

Aprender sobre los Core Web Vitals

¿Qué deberías aprender para convertirte en un experto en Core Web Vitals?

Así que quieres ser un experto. ¡Genial! ¡Te espera un camino lleno de desafíos! Algunas partes de los Core Web Vitals son fáciles de arreglar. Otras son realmente difíciles y requieren años de experiencia. Para convertirte en un experto en Core Web Vitals básicamente necesitas dominar 4 habilidades.

Primero, necesitas entender completamente cómo funcionan los navegadores. Cómo funciona el proceso de renderizado, cómo se programan los recursos, cuándo se ejecuta JavaScript y qué sucede durante el proceso de pintado.

Segundo, necesitas dominar JavaScript. Dedico gran parte de mi tiempo explicando a los desarrolladores por qué su código es lento. El código lento afectará el First Input Delay y también el Interaction to Next Paint. En la mayoría de los casos, el código JavaScript también afectará el Largest Contentful Paint y el First Contentful Paint.

Tercero, necesitas ser un experto en HTML y CSS porque la forma en que construyes tus aplicaciones importa mucho. A menudo hay una forma rápida y una más lenta de hacer las cosas.

Cuarto, necesitas saber cómo funcionan las redes y los servidores web. Redes rápidas, las cabeceras HTTP correctas y el protocolo adecuado para cada situación pueden hacer una gran diferencia en los Core Web Vitals. Cuando vayas a asesorar a grandes corporaciones, ¡más vale que vayas preparado!

Mejorar los Core Web Vitals

¿Funcionan los plugins de Core Web Vitals?

Hay muchos plugins y herramientas que intentan mejorar los Core Web Vitals. Por ejemplo wp-rocket. Podría hablar durante horas sobre lo que opino de esas herramientas. Te ahorraré los detalles por ahora. La realidad es que a veces mejoran los Core Web Vitals y a veces tienen muy poco efecto.

Todo depende de la naturaleza de los 'errores de Core Web Vitals' que intentas corregir. ¿Olvidaste aplicar lazy-load a tus imágenes u olvidaste diferir tus scripts? Entonces esas herramientas podrían mejorar los Core Web Vitals considerablemente. Por otro lado, si la lentitud es causada por 'scripts críticos que cambian el diseño de tu página' (como un plugin de slider) o 'un DOM de gran tamaño', esos plugins a menudo harán más daño que bien.

Básicamente, un plugin arreglará los problemas que cualquier buen programador podría solucionar en cuestión de horas. No arreglarán y podrían incluso empeorar los problemas más complicados.

¿Debería centrarme en móvil o escritorio?

Esa es una gran pregunta. Como regla general, deberías centrarte en móvil.

Cuando logras aprobar los Core Web Vitals en móvil, será mucho más fácil aprobar también los Core Web Vitals de escritorio (si es que aún no los apruebas). Esto se debe a que tu dispositivo móvil promedio es más lento debido a menor ancho de banda, menos memoria y menos potencia de CPU que tu escritorio promedio.

Sin embargo, hay algunas excepciones. En escritorio el viewport visible es más grande. Es común que un elemento LCP en móvil sea un elemento basado en texto, mientras que en escritorio una imagen ubicada más abajo se convierte en el elemento Largest Contentful Paint. En escritorio también aumenta la posibilidad de (pequeños) cambios de diseño porque simplemente hay más pantalla y más elementos visibles que pueden desplazarse.

Medición: CrUX, RUM y datos sintéticos

Si los datos a nivel de URL no están disponibles, ¿cómo evalúa Google los Core Web Vitals?

Google utiliza principalmente datos a nivel de URL del Chrome User Experience Report (CrUX) para evaluar los Core Web Vitals para el posicionamiento de páginas. Si los datos específicos de URL no están disponibles, Google puede recurrir a datos de grupos de URLs similares, que pueden identificarse en Google Search Console. En ausencia de datos tanto a nivel de URL como a nivel de grupo, Google puede recurrir a datos de Core Web Vitals a nivel de origen para consideraciones de posicionamiento.

¿Son los datos de Core Web Vitals en tiempo real?

No, los datos de Core Web Vitals no son en tiempo real. Se basan en el Chrome User Experience (CrUX) Report, que recopila datos de interacciones reales de usuarios con sitios web. Estos datos típicamente tienen un retraso de uno o dos días.
Aunque los datos en sí solo tienen un ligero retraso (típicamente 1-2 días), la naturaleza acumulativa del cálculo significa que las mejoras en tu sitio pueden tardar un tiempo en impactar las puntuaciones finales. Como resultado, no verás grandes cambios inmediatos en tus métricas de Core Web Vitals después de hacer mejoras. En cambio, puede tomar varias semanas para que tus mejoras "inclinen la balanza" completamente y se reflejen en las puntuaciones reportadas.

¿Por qué no hay datos en Search Console o en cualquier otra herramienta CrUX?

Lo más probable es que haya datos de campo insuficientes para tu sitio. Google requiere un umbral mínimo de tráfico y datos de usuario antes de poder generar métricas de velocidad significativas. Esto es especialmente común para: sitios web nuevos, sitios añadidos recientemente a Search Console, sitios web de bajo tráfico o sitios web ocultos tras un inicio de sesión (ya que esas páginas visitadas probablemente no son 'indexables').

¿Afectarán las puntuaciones de Lighthouse a los Core Web Vitals?

No, las puntuaciones de Lighthouse no afectan directamente a los Core Web Vitals. Google utiliza datos de usuarios reales de su conjunto de datos CrUX para evaluar los Core Web Vitals. El conjunto de datos CrUX representa la user experience real en un sitio web.
Lighthouse puede ser una herramienta útil para identificar posibles problemas que pueden impactar los Core Web Vitals. Lo más importante es centrarse en mejorar las métricas en sí basándose en datos de usuarios reales.

Qué son los Core Web Vitals Core Web Vitals Qué son los Core Web Vitals